Can Daily Consumption of Meat Increase Colorectal Cancer Risk?

For some time, cancer organizations have recommended diets that limit processed and red meat because consumption of these foods is linked to cancer. High-dose vitamin D shows benefit in patients with advanced colorectal cancer

Results of a small clinical trial suggest that supplementing chemotherapy with high doses of vitamin D may benefit patients with metastatic colorectal cancer by delaying progression of the disease, say scientists from Harvard-affiliated Dana-Farber Cancer Institute.
